Medspa marketing

In today’s beauty and wellness market, competition among medspas is fierce. Patients have endless choices — and most will find their provider online long before they walk through the door. Whether your goal is to boost visibility, attract new patients, or fill slow seasons, a focused digital strategy can help you generate consistent website traffic and high-quality leads.

Here’s how to make your medspa marketing work harder through SEO, social media advertising, and local search campaigns.

Optimize for Search Engines 

Search engine optimization (SEO) is the foundation of sustainable medspa lead generation. Start by identifying high-intent keywords that potential clients actually use, such as “Botox near me”, “laser hair removal Greenville SC”, or “best medspa for skin tightening.”

Key SEO actions:

  • Optimize your website pages around your top procedures — each treatment (like fillers or microneedling) should have its own keyword-optimized page.
  • Add internal links between related services to help Google understand your site structure.
  • Create local content like “Top 5 Summer Skincare Treatments in the Upstate” to earn backlinks and boost visibility.
  • Encourage patient reviews on Google and Yelp — they build credibility and improve your search ranking.

Over time, SEO creates a steady flow of organic traffic that keeps your calendar full without relying solely on ads.

Run Social Media Advertising to Drive Awareness and Bookings

Platforms like Facebook, Instagram, and TikTok are powerful tools for medspa marketing — especially for visual procedures that lend themselves to before-and-after storytelling.

Smart ad strategies:

  • Target by location, age, and interests (like skincare, anti-aging, or wellness).
  • Use carousel or video ads to showcase real results and staff expertise.
  • Promote limited-time offers or “New Patient Specials” to drive action.
  • Retarget visitors who interacted with your website or social profiles but didn’t book.

Social media advertising builds trust and awareness quickly — and helps convert browsers into booked appointments.

Use Local Search Advertising to Capture High-Intent Patients

When someone searches “medspa near me” or “lip filler appointments today,” they’re ready to book. Local Google Ads (PPC) and Google Maps listings are essential for getting in front of these high-intent leads when they’re ready to take action.

Focus on:

  • Google Local Services Ads to appear above competitors with your medspa’s verified listing.
  • Geo-targeting so your ads only reach people within your service radius.
  • Optimized landing pages with one clear call to action — “Book a Consultation” or “Schedule Online.”
  • Consistent NAP (Name, Address, Phone) data across your website, Google Business Profile, and directories.

Local search advertising helps ensure that your medspa shows up when and where clients are actively searching and that you aren’t wasting money advertising outside your service area.

Growing website traffic for your medspa isn’t about one tactic; it’s about an integrated system. When SEO brings in organic visitors, social ads nurture them, and local search captures them at the decision stage, you build a predictable and scalable funnel for medspa lead generation.

The medspa that gets found first (and looks the most trustworthy) wins the appointment and, often, the patient’s future appointments. Contact Pro Creative to find out how you can generate a steady stream of leads for your medspa.

Leave a Reply

Your email address will not be published. Required fields are marked *

You may use these HTML tags and attributes:

<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<s> <strike> <strong>